![]() "Rosalie B." wrote in message ... We've come into Miami airport many times, but this time when we took off, the terrain below didn't look familiar. Can anyone identify these 8 photos? The top one was taken last, and the rest (2 through 8 were taken in order as the plane took off and gained altitude. Two and three are of N. Bay Village which is the one with the U on the top. Four is the Isle of Normandy. The highway connecting them to the mainland and Miami Beach is the 934. Five I believe is Allison Island and the buildings on the southeast end are part of St Francis Hospital. In the upper left of six is Bay Shore Islands connected to the mainland and the Beach by the Kane Causeway, which is in the background of number three. Btw, I was there on Bay Shore seeing a specialist three days before the hurricane decided to pay them a visit. The foreground I think is Miami Beach. Seven is Indian Creek and Allison Island in the top center. I can't think of the last one. I am looking at your pictures and the mapping program that we use in the motorhome. I hope this helps or someone can set me straight. I have only been there a few times and will have to go back in a few months. Leanne |
